    Abstract: An apparatus for measuring foot blood flow has a platform with a platform contact surface configured to receive a foot force from a user placing their foot on the contact surface. The apparatus also has a plurality of PPG sets (having at least one light source and at least one detector) extending through the platform contact surface, and a plurality of springs. Each PPG set is coupled with one or more of the springs to movably couple with the platform. In addition, each spring is biased to produce a biasing force via its coupled PPG set when the contact surface of the platform receives the foot. To maintain consistent pressure against the skin and good signal to noise ratio, each PPG set and its corresponding one or more springs are configured so that the biasing force has a magnitude that is substantially independent of the foot force magnitude.

    Abstract: A system for classifying a user touch event by a user interacting with a device as an intended key is provided. For different hand postures (e.g., holding device with right hand and entering text with right thumb), the system provides a touch pattern model indicating how the user interacts using that hand posture. The system receives an indication of a user touch event and identifies the hand posture of the user. The system then determines the intended key based on the user touch event and a touch pattern model for the identified hand posture. A system is also provided for determining the amount a presser a user is applying to the device based on dampening of vibrations as measured by an inertial sensor. A system is provided that uses motion of the device as measured by an inertial sensor to improve the accuracy of text entry.

    Abstract: The disclosure provides a roofing system suitable for off-road vehicles. The roofing system includes a front panel that connects to a front, first lateral member of a roll cage of the vehicle and extends rearward over a front passenger seat to a rearward, second lateral member of the roll cage. The roofing system includes a rear panel that overlaps and connects to the front panel at a lateral seam including a channel and a seal between the front panel and the rear panel. The same front panel may be used on multiple models of vehicle. The rear panel may be sized according to the model of the vehicle. When different rear panels are used, each rear panel may include the same features along a front edge for forming a seam with the common front panel.

    Abstract: An air intake system for a motor vehicle is disclosed. The motor vehicle has a frame and a body on the frame. The frame and the body define a passenger cabin and an engine compartment longitudinally rearward of the passenger cabin. A firewall separates the passenger cabin and the engine compartment. An engine is attached to the frame in the engine compartment, and wheels are driven by the engine. The air intake system includes an air intake snorkel for providing air to the engine, a first vent in the body for directing air to the air intake snorkel, a second vent in the body for directing air to the air intake snorkel, a flexible member installed around the air intake snorkel for isolating the air intake snorkel from the engine compartment, and a compartment floor isolating the air intake snorkel from the wheels.
